Dettagli per Application Performance Monitoring

Descrive i dettagli di log per Application Performance Monitoring (APM).

Risorse

  • Domini Apm

Categorie di log

Valore API (ID): Console (nome visualizzato) descrizione;
dati eliminati Dati eliminati Richieste di inclusione in entrata rifiutate dal servizio APM a causa di limitazione, chiavi dati non valide o payload sovradimensionato o con formato errato. Queste informazioni consentono ai clienti di valutare le richieste eliminate.

Disponibilità

Il log di Application Performance Monitoring è disponibile in tutte le aree dei regimi commerciali.

commenti

I log del servizio per il log di Application Performance Monitoring vengono forniti con il massimo impegno. In situazioni limitate, è possibile che alcune voci di log non vengano consegnate correttamente. Inoltre, il numero di messaggi di log al minuto è limitato.

Contenuto di un log di Application Performance Monitoring

Proprietà descrizione;
orario di arrivo Indicatore orario all'arrivo dell'osservazione, nel formato "2023-03-14T15:21:27.010Z".
contenuto Contenuto originale dell'osservazione. La dimensione del display è di 4 KB.
contentlength Lunghezza del contenuto in byte.
formato dati Nome formato dei dati, ad esempio "apm".
Dataformatversion Versione formato.
messaggio Stringa leggibile dall'utente che descrive la causa del rifiuto.
ostacolo Tipo di osservazione, ad esempio "public-span".
causa del rifiuto Causa del rifiuto, che può essere una delle seguenti:
  • PAYLOAD_THROTTLED
  • BAD_FORMAT
  • OVERSIZED_PAYLOAD
  • INVALID_DATA_KEY
compartmentid OCID del compartimento.
loggroupid OCID del gruppo di log.
logid OCID dell'oggetto log.
tenantid OCID del tenant.
id UUID del messaggio di log.
origine OCID del dominio APM.
specversione La versione della specifica CloudEvents utilizzata dall'evento. Ciò consente l'interpretazione del contesto.
tempo Indicatore orario in cui è stato scritto il log.
Tipo Il tipo di messaggio. I consumatori utilizzano type e specversion per determinare come interpretare il corpo. Pattern: com.oraclecloud.{service}.{resource-type}.{category}, ad esempio com.oraclecloud.compute.instance.terminated.

Log di esempio di Application Performance Monitoring

{
  "datetime": 1678807287324,
  "logContent": {
    "data": {
      "arrivaltime": "2023-03-14T15:21:27.010Z",
      "content": "{\\\"major-version\\\": 1, \\\"minor-version\\\": 0, \\\"payload-creation-ts-millis\\\": 1678807286000, \\\"resource\\\": {\\\"attributes\\\": [{\\\"key\\\": \\\"Component\\\", \\\"value\\\": \\\"BROWSER\\\"}, {\\\"key\\\": \\\"ServiceName\\\", \\\"value\\\": \\\"dogService\\\"}, {\\\"key\\\": \\\"ApmrumLanguage\\\", \\\"value\\\": \\\"en-US\\\"}, {\\\"key\\\": \\\"ApmrumWindowId\\\", \\\"value\\\": \\\"\\\"}, {\\\"key\\\": \\\"SessionId\\\", \\\"value\\\": \\\"session-dog1678807286000-3311688\\\"}, {\\\"key\\\": \\\"UserName\\\", \\\"value\\\": \\\"dogUser\\\"}]}, \\\"spans\\\": [{\\\"id\\\": \\\"dog1678807286000-3311688-2929311\\\", \\\"trace-id\\\": \\\"dog1678807286000-3311688\\\", \\\"name\\\": \\\"Page Load dogPage\\\", \\\"ts-micros\\\": 1678807284900000, \\\"td-micros\\\": 820619, \\\"kind\\\": \\\"PRODUCER\\\", \\\"attributes\\\": {\\\"ApmrumType\\\": \\\"Page\\\", \\\"WebApplicationName\\\": \\\"dogWebapp\\\", \\\"PageInitTime\\\": 870, \\\"PageFirstByteTime\\\": 412, \\\"PageDownloadTime\\\": 17, \\\"PageRenderTime\\\": 994, \\\"PageInteractiveTime\\\": 341, \\\"ApmrumPageUpdateType\\\": \\\"Page Load\\\", \\\"HttpUrl\\\": \\\"http://www.dogHost.com/dogIndex.html\\\", \\\"HttpUrlHost\\\": \\\"http://www.dogHost.com\\\", \\\"HttpUrlPath\\\": \\\"/dogIndex.html\\\", \\\"HttpStatusCode\\\": 200, \\\"Error\\\": false}, \\\"links\\\": []}, {\\\"id\\\": 5797336, \\\"trace-id\\\": \\\"dog1678807286000-3311688\\\", \\\"parent-id\\\": \\\"dog1678807286000-3311688-2929311\\\", \\\"name\\\": \\\"Page Load page-0\\\", \\\"ts-micros\\\": 1678807284900000, \\\"td-micros\\\": 990000, \\\"kind\\\": \\\"PRODUCER\\\", \\\"attributes\\\": {\\\"ApmrumType\\\": \\\"Page\\\", \\\"WebApplicationName\\\": \\\"dogWebapp\\\", \\\"PageInitTime\\\": 110, \\\"PageFirstByteTime\\\": 304, \\\"PageDownloadTime\\\": 5, \\\"PageRenderTime\\\": 732, \\\"PageInteractiveTime\\\": 401, \\\"ApmrumPageUpdateType\\\": \\\"Page Load\\\", \\\"HttpUrl\\\": \\\"http://www.dogHost.com/dogIndex.html\\\", \\\"HttpUrlHost\\\": \\\"http://www.dogHost.com\\\", \\\"HttpUrlPath\\\": \\\"/dogIndex.html\\\", \\\"HttpStatusCode\\\": 200, \\\"Error\\\": false}, \\\"links\\\": []}]}",
      "contentlength": "1616",
      "dataformat": "apm",
      "dataformatversion": "1",
      "message": "The request is rejected due to throttling limits.",
      "obstype": "public-span",
      "rejectioncause": "PAYLOAD_THROTTLED"
    },
    "id": "<unique_ID>",
    "oracle": {
      "compartmentid": "ocid1.compartment.oc1..<unique_ID>",
      "ingestedtime": "2023-03-14T15:21:35.427Z",
      "loggroupid": "ocid1.loggroup.oc1.phx.<unique_ID>",
      "logid": "ocid1.log.oc1.phx.<unique_ID>",
      "tenantid": "ocid1.tenancy.oc1..<unique_ID>"
    },
    "source": "ocid1.apmdomain.oc1.phx.<unique_ID>",
    "specversion": "1.0",
    "time": "2023-03-14T15:21:27.324Z",
    "type": "com.oraclecloud.apm.domain.dropped-data"
  }
}